    Jackson screwed up my Masterbuilt King V three years ago.
    One tuner was mounted crooked and the other mounting holes for the Schaller tuners were not cut deep enough.
    So they stick out a bit and don't sit flush on the backside.
    Also they messed up the binding transition from the headstock to the neck, on both sides.

    I ended up keeping her because Jackson stopped accepting Masterbuilt orders and so my dealer couldn't place another one.
    By the way that guitar did cost me $6000+
